The key fob for your Mercedes might not be working to unlock your car's trunk and doors. This could be a sign of a malfunction with your vehicle. It's crucial to fix it before replacing it.

A problem with your battery can be the first thing you need to investigate. In addition to the battery, you should look for damaged fuses in your fuse box as well. This will allow you to determine whether there is a problem with the All Activity Module (AAM) or the antenna module.

If there's a blown fuse in the fuse box, it is a sign that the All Activity Module (AAM), or the antenna module are not recognizing the signal from your key fob. To fix this, you must open the fuse box in the engine bay, along the side of the dashboard, under the rear seat or in the trunk.

After you have opened the fuse box you should be able see the fuse for the central lock circuit. If there's a blown fuse for this then the lock and unlock buttons on the key fob stop working.

The Mercedes-Benz key code is exclusive to your vehicle. It is also manufactured in Germany. This makes it difficult for an auto mechanic or locksmith in your area to make an original key without buying one from Germany. This is because a new key has to be programmed using a unique code that utilizes your vehicle's VIN number.

In the past, Mercedes-Benz had keys that could be cut and then matched to the ignition lock and door lock. This system has been replaced by the smart key, which must be programmed prior to being connected to the vehicle's immobilizer.
